Eligibility Criteria of DUPGET 2023
Students who are willing to join Dibrugarh University for their higher studies and willing to participate in DUPGET 2023 must fulfill the following eligibility criteria. The course-wise required eligibility criteria have been provided below.
✅ Master of Arts (MA)
A student must fulfil any one of the following criteria in order to appear in the entrance test for the Master of Arts (MA) course.
- Bachelor’s Degree with Major/ Honours in the concerned subject securing at least 45% marks or equivalent grade point.
- Bachelor’s Degree with at least 50% marks in the subject applied for admission and 45% marks in aggregate in case of the candidates of General Programme or equivalent grade point. Candidates passed the qualifying examination in CBCS must have studied minimum 24 Credits in the subject applied for admission.
✅ Master of Commerce (MCom)
A student must fulfil any one of the following criteria in order to appear in the entrance test for the Master of Commerce (MCom) course.
- Bachelor’s Degree with Major/ Speciality/ Honours in the concerned subject securing at least 45% marks or equivalent grade point.
- Bachelor’s Degree with at least 50% marks in the subject applied for admission and 45% marks in aggregate in case of the candidates of General Programme or equivalent grade point. Candidates passed the qualifying examination in CBCS must have studied minimum 24 Credits in the subject applied for admission.
✅ Master of Science (MSc)
A student must fulfil any one of the following criteria in order to appear in the entrance test for the Master of Science (MSc) course.
- Bachelor’s Degree with Major/ Honours in the concerned subject securing at least 45% marks or equivalent grade point.
- Bachelor’s Degree with at least 50% marks in the subject applied for admission and 45% marks in aggregate in case of the candidates of General Programme or equivalent grade point. Candidates passed the qualifying examination in CBCS must have studied minimum 24 Credits in the subject applied for admission.
Note: Candidates who appeared/ appearing in the 6th Semester BA, BSc and BCom Examinations, 2023 and waiting for their results are eligible to appear in the DUPGET 2023 and can get provisional admission if selected. Also, Candidates who appeared/ appearing in the Final Semester Examinations and waiting for results but have backlog in 2nd and/or 4th Semester Examinations are also eligible to appear in the DUPGET 2023 and can get provisional admission if selected.

DU PG Entrance Test 2023 Details
Total Marks: 100 Marks
Duration of Exam: 2 Hours
Type of Exam: OMR Based Written Test
Type of Question: Objective Type Multiple Choice Questions
No of Questions: 100 Questions
Medium of Question: The question paper shall be in English excluding the language subjects.
Negative Marking: 0.25 (point two five) mark for incorrect response to a question.
